| Description |
| Edmund Dacre, forester. |
| Dacre, Edmund |
| King. |
| forester |
| Dacre complains that the king's chase of Bowland has been assessed at £4 a year, whereas it was previously acknowledged to be waste. |
| Let the sheriff and John de Lancaster survey the park and find if it would be to the profit of the king for the park to be assessed, and to certify the exchequer accordingly. |
| Bowland Forest, [West Riding of Yorkshire]; Reddom (Radholme Laund), [West Riding of Yorkshire]. |
| William Tatham; John de Lancaster; sheriff of Yorkshire. |
| Dated on the guard to c. 1323 on the basis of a reference to the petitioner in the office of forest of Bowland in CCR 1323-7, p. 22. |
